About Mukto Mona

Where Free Minds Unite

Mukto-Mona (meaning “Free Mind”) is a pioneering online platform that unites freethinkers, rationalists, skeptics, atheists, and humanists—primarily of Bengali and South Asian heritage—across continents. Founded in 2001, Mukto-Mona emerged as a safe digital space for open discourse, critical inquiry, and the fearless exchange of progressive ideas.

In a world often divided by dogma and intolerance, our mission is clear: to promote science, secularism, rationalism, human rights, and religious harmony among all people, regardless of geography, faith, or background.

A Legacy of Free Thought and Resistance

Since its inception, Mukto-Mona has attracted a vibrant and courageous community of thinkers, including authors, scientists, philosophers, activists, and concerned global citizens. We are committed to challenging irrational beliefs, questioning oppressive structures, and standing up for freedom of expression—even in the face of threats and censorship.

We proudly carry the torch of intellectual resistance inspired by iconic figures such as Avijit Roy—our late co-founder—whose fearless commitment to reason, science, and secular values continues to guide us today.
